André Holland’s They Fight Wins Over Tribeca Crowds

Jun. 10, 2026 / Entertainment / Author: Praise Swint

The cast and creative team behind They Fight stepped onto the red carpet at the Tribeca Festival this week to celebrate the film’s highly anticipated debut.

On June 8, stars André Holland and Wendell Pierce joined writer-director Sheldon Candis and fellow cast members for the premiere screening in New York City. The event featured a post-screening discussion before guests headed to an after-party at the Moxy Lower East Side.

The film is scheduled to begin streaming on Hulu on Disney+ on July 17.

 André Holland and Wendell Pierce headline the premiere

Leading the celebration were André Holland and Wendell Pierce, who star in the sports drama centered on redemption, mentorship and second chances.

The actors were joined by cast members Toussaint Francois Battiste and Tory J. Malone, along with Candis, who co-wrote and directed the project.

Photos from the event captured the stars posing together on the red carpet before attending the screening and audience discussion.

Several notable guests attended the event

In addition to the film’s cast and creators, several special guests made appearances during the premiere festivities.

Sports journalist Michael Eaves attended the event, as did actor Russell Hornsby. Jason Aidoo of Andscape also joined the celebration.

The gathering brought together members of the entertainment, sports and media communities for one of the festival’s featured screenings.

The story follows a former boxer seeking redemption

They Fight centers on Walt Manigan, a reformed ex-convict who returns to Southeast Washington, D.C., hoping to rebuild his life.

His journey leads him back to a struggling boxing gym overseen by his longtime mentor, Slim. Inside the gym, three young fighters face challenges of their own while pursuing their dreams in and out of the ring.

As Walt reconnects with the world he once tried to leave behind, he discovers that his most difficult battle is not fought inside a boxing ring.

The film explores themes of personal growth, accountability and community through the lives of characters searching for a better future.

 The cast features several acclaimed performers

Alongside Holland and Pierce, the film stars Samira Wiley, Anthony B. Jenkins, Toussaint Francois Battiste and Mykelti Williamson.

The ensemble brings together veteran actors and emerging talent to tell a story rooted in resilience and determination.

 Sheldon Candis helped bring the story to life

Candis co-wrote and directed the film, while Andrew Renzi served as co-writer and producer.

Additional producers include Jason Michael Berman and Ben Renzo.

The project was developed through Andscape, a content studio focused on exploring Black identity through storytelling connected to sports, culture and community.

Hulu release arrives in July

Following its Tribeca Festival debut, They Fight will reach a wider audience when it premieres on Hulu on Disney+ on July 17.

Festival attendees were among the first to experience the emotional sports drama, which combines boxing action with a story about redemption, mentorship and finding purpose after adversity.

The Tribeca premiere marked an important milestone for the film as it prepares for its streaming release later this summer.
